9. The slopes being honey-combed and disturbed by rodents, particularly
in clay soils, clay marls, and clay loams; and upon submerged earthwork,
and in certain districts in the tropics by a mollusk which will
penetrate and even destroy rocks.
10. From one portion of a cutting being more exposed than another to
disintegrating meteorological influences.
11. By the discharge of water from land drains following the old
drainage course, and by the localisation of the surface or land water
flow.
12. The improper or imperfect drainage of land outside a railway fence,
causing land water to accumulate in and discharge itself through the
slope, thus disturbing the established equilibrium.
13. By an interference with the natural flow of any underground waters.
14. By allowing water to accumulate in the gullet, or upon the formation
during the process of the excavation of a cutting.
15. The local percolation of water through the slopes of a cutting from
the defective construction, wrong location, or permeability of the
surface of a drain upon the cess.
16. An accumulation of water caused by the unevenness of the slopes.
17. The acceleration and inducement of a flow through the slope of any
water contained in land outside a railway fence, and consequent
incitement to the land-water to exude.
18. Vibration.
19. Insufficient flatness of a slope either at the time of excavation or
after exposure to meteorological influences.
20. The strain upon the face from lumps of earth being allowed to remain
upon a slope during the construction of the works, or the gullet being
excavated for a considerable distance in advance; the cohesion of the
soil being thereby unduly and unequally strained.
21. By overweighting.
22. By unequal loading.
23. The establishment of spoil banks upon the cess, or the additional
loading of the ground near and outside a railway fence, in soft soils
having practically no cohesion or tenacity.
24. The excavation removed destroying the continuity of support,
especially in soils partaking of a semi-fluid character.
25. The want of uniformity of the covering of a slope causing unequal
percolation or exudation of water.
26. The neglect to fill up, or otherwise remedy, cracks or fissures in
the slopes or cess.
27. By artificial or irregular consolidation either of the formation or
slopes superinducing movement and weathering in any portion not so
compacted.
28. From an accumulation of water behind a retaining wall at the foot of
a slope, resulting in the stability of the wall being overcome by
pressure.
29. By unequal pressure upon the foundations of a retaining wall at the
foot of a slope caused by lateral over-pressure tilting it, or by its
unequal settlement.
30. In sidelong ground, by the removal of support against the action of
sliding, which, without artificial aid, may not be arrested until the
slope of a cutting on the higher side approaches the steepest
inclination of the face of the hill.
